Son Of Sardaar 2 FIRST look out: Ajay Devgn stands tall on battle tanks, channel commanding avatar in yellow turban June 19, 2025 at 03:41PM

Hold onto your pagdis, because Jassi is back with double the dhamaka and double the masti! The wait is finally over. After a blockbuster run with the first film, Ajay Devgn returns with the much-anticipated sequel, Son of Sardaar 2, ready to bring the house down!

Directed by Vijay Kumar Arora, Ajay Devgn reprises his iconic role as Jassi in Son of Sardaar 2, set to explode onto the big screen on July 25, 2025. Presented by Jio Studios and Devgn Films, A Devgn Films and SOS 2 Limited production, Son of Sardar 2 is produced by Ajay Devgn and Jyoti Deshpande. Produced by N R Pachisia and Pravin Talreja, and co-produced by Kumar Mangat Pathak. Son Of Sardaar 2 is releasing on July 25, 2025.

Ajay Devgn’s look in the poster of Son of Sardaar 2 captures a bold and larger-than-life presence. Dressed in a sleek black leather jacket paired with dark trousers and a white shirt, Ajay exudes confidence and charisma. His signature intense expression is complemented by a bright yellow turban, adding a traditional yet striking element to his appearance. Posing atop two military tanks, with one foot planted on each, he stands tall and commanding, reinforcing the tagline “The Return of the Sardaar.” The overall styling blends rugged masculinity with a touch of flamboyance, setting the tone for an action-packed, entertaining sequel.

Interestingly, Son Of Sardaar 2 will be clashing with Maddock Films' Param Sundari, starring Sidharth Malhotra and Janhvi Kapoor.

Akshaye Khanna starrer Akshardham: Operation Vajra Shakti gets big-screen release on July 4 June 21, 2025 at 01:34PM

Akshaye Khanna’s 2021 action-packed OTT film State of Siege: Temple Attack is all set to make its theatrical debut under a brand-new title — Akshardham: Operation Vajra Shakti. Nearly five years after its digital premiere, the high-octane drama will hit cinema halls on July 4, 2025, offering audiences a gripping, large-screen retelling of one of India’s most harrowing terror incidents. Directed by Ken Ghosh, the film is a dramatic recreation of the 2002 terrorist attack on the Akshardham Temple in Gujarat. It captures the horror of the assault and the bravery of the National Security Guard (NSG) commandos who led the operation to neutralise the attackers. The story, inspired by real events, blends tension, patriotism, and action in equal measure.
